Require 2019.2 henceforth.

This commit is contained in:
Par Winzell 2018-12-03 22:15:42 -08:00 committed by Pär Winzell
parent fe2aa11516
commit e990432ecf
2 changed files with 11 additions and 5 deletions

View File

@ -8,13 +8,17 @@ if ("${CMAKE_CURRENT_SOURCE_DIR}" STREQUAL "${CMAKE_BINARY_DIR}")
endif () endif ()
set(CMAKE_CXX_STANDARD 11) set(CMAKE_CXX_STANDARD 11)
set(CMAKE_THREAD_PREFER_PTHREAD TRUE)
find_package(Threads REQUIRED) find_package(Threads REQUIRED)
find_package(LibXml2 REQUIRED)
find_package(ZLIB REQUIRED)
list(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}") list(APPEND CMAKE_MODULE_PATH "${CMAKE_CURRENT_SOURCE_DIR}")
include(ExternalProject) include(ExternalProject)
# FBX # FBX
foreach (FBXSDK_VERSION "2019.0" "2018.1.1") foreach (FBXSDK_VERSION "2019.2")
find_package(FBX) find_package(FBX)
if (FBXSDK_FOUND) if (FBXSDK_FOUND)
break() break()
@ -230,6 +234,8 @@ target_link_libraries(libFBX2glTF
optimized ${FBXSDK_LIBRARY} optimized ${FBXSDK_LIBRARY}
debug ${FBXSDK_LIBRARY_DEBUG} debug ${FBXSDK_LIBRARY_DEBUG}
${CMAKE_DL_LIBS} ${CMAKE_DL_LIBS}
${LIBXML2_LIBRARIES}
${ZLIB_LIBRARIES}
${CMAKE_THREAD_LIBS_INIT} ${CMAKE_THREAD_LIBS_INIT}
) )

View File

@ -66,11 +66,11 @@ elseif (WIN32)
elseif (UNIX) elseif (UNIX)
set(_fbxsdk_root "${FBXSDK_LINUX_ROOT}") set(_fbxsdk_root "${FBXSDK_LINUX_ROOT}")
if (ARCH_32) if (ARCH_32)
set(_fbxsdk_libdir_debug "lib/gcc4/x86/debug") set(_fbxsdk_libdir_debug "lib/gcc/x86/debug")
set(_fbxsdk_libdir_release "lib/gcc4/x86/release") set(_fbxsdk_libdir_release "lib/gcc/x86/release")
else() else()
set(_fbxsdk_libdir_debug "lib/gcc4/x64/debug") set(_fbxsdk_libdir_debug "lib/gcc/x64/debug")
set(_fbxsdk_libdir_release "lib/gcc4/x64/release") set(_fbxsdk_libdir_release "lib/gcc/x64/release")
endif() endif()
set(_fbxsdk_libname_debug "libfbxsdk.a") set(_fbxsdk_libname_debug "libfbxsdk.a")
set(_fbxsdk_libname_release "libfbxsdk.a") set(_fbxsdk_libname_release "libfbxsdk.a")